Description
French LeMat Second Model Single Action Percussion Revolver.Serial no. 1350 [barrel, frame and cylinder], .42 and .63 percussion caliber, 6 1/2-inch and 5-inch barrels. Fixed front sight. Blued finish. (star) / LM stamped to right side of barrel. Top of barrel marked: COL. LE MAT. Checkered hardwood grip panels. Lanyard ring. Original brass museum inventory tag attached: J.M. DAVIS / 10634 / MEMORIAL.
Sold to Benefit The JM Davis Collection at the JM Davis Arms and Historical Museum.
Condition: Very good. Finish a mottled grey patina with noticeable signs of age, handling wear and pitting. Heavy scuffs, scratches and dings present to wood. Action good. Moderately pitted bore.
